Lenoir Community College to Lead Reentry Efforts in Lenoir, Greene, and Jones Counties

Lenoir Community College has been awarded a contract by the North Carolina Department of Adult Correction to serve as the lead agency for the Reentry Council of Lenoir, Greene, and Jones Counties. As the official Intermediary Agency, LCC will provide administrative support and coordination for the Council’s efforts to help individuals successfully transition from incarceration back into their communities.

Help Wanted: Reentry Case Manager

 The primary role of the Reentry Case Manager is to provide direct services that address the employment, vocational, and training needs of offenders/formerly incarcerated individuals and develop an individual employment strategy or employment plan for each offender.

Obituary: H.Louie Eargle

H. Louie Eargle of Waxhaw and Kinston, NC, passed away September 1, 2024, in Chapel Hill of complications from a fall. He was 92 years old. Louie will be remembered as a loving uncle, an accomplished musician, raconteur, and loyal friend.
